The Unlikely Symphony: The Butterfly's Melody and the Snail's Rhythm

In the heart of the Whispering Woods, where the trees whispered secrets to the wind and the streams sang lullabies to the moon, lived two creatures whose rhythms were as different as day and night. There was the Butterfly, Tilly, whose wings danced in a blur of colors, a constant melody that seemed to be in a hurry to reach the end of the world. And there was Snail, Breezy, whose slow and steady pace was the rhythm of the earth itself, a gentle lullaby that echoed the patient dance of time.

Tilly fluttered past the snail's shell, her wings a blur, "Breezy, why do you move so slowly? The world is waiting for me!"

Breezy turned his head, his antennae twitching, "Tilly, my dear, the world is always waiting, and it waits for me, too. There's no need to rush."

Tilly's wings fluttered in irritation. "But Breezy, my dance is a symphony, and symphonies require the participation of all, not just the ones who are in a hurry!"

Breezy's pace never faltered. "I believe your dance is beautiful, Tilly, but I prefer my rhythm. It's not about speed; it's about the journey."

One day, as Tilly was soaring over the treetops, she heard a strange sound, a sound that was neither fast nor slow, neither loud nor soft. It was a sound that seemed to be a perfect blend of all the sounds she had ever heard. Intrigued, she followed the sound to its source, a clearing bathed in the soft glow of a moonbeam.

In the center of the clearing, there was a tiny pond, and within the pond, two creatures were performing a dance that was as beautiful as it was unusual. One was a butterfly, and the other was a snail, moving in a way that defied the laws of nature. The butterfly, with its rapid fluttering, seemed to be guiding the snail, who moved in a way that was both fluid and deliberate.

Tilly landed on a nearby flower, her eyes wide with wonder. "Breezy, come see! Look at what I found!"

Breezy, who had been following the sound, approached the pond cautiously. "What is it, Tilly? Are you trying to teach me patience?"

Tilly laughed, her wings twinkling. "No, Breezy, I've found something beautiful. This is a dance of harmony, a dance that doesn't matter if one is fast or slow, as long as there is a rhythm to it."

Breezy, intrigued, approached the edge of the pond. "Harmony, you say? I have always believed in the importance of my own rhythm, but perhaps there is more to life than speed and patience."

As they watched, the butterfly and the snail moved together, their dance a testament to the beauty of unity. The butterfly's wings glided in a graceful arc above the snail's steady climb, and together, they created a sound that was both mesmerizing and soothing.

After some time, the dance ended, and the butterfly and the snail returned to their respective paths. Tilly, filled with a new understanding, took to the air once more, her wings fluttering with a newfound sense of purpose.

"Breezy, let's learn from them," Tilly called out, her voice filled with excitement. "Let's create our own harmony, one that is unique to us."

Breezy, his pace never hurried, nodded. "I agree, Tilly. Let's not rush through life, but rather, let's dance to the rhythm that only we can create."

And so, Tilly and Breezy embarked on a journey through the Whispering Woods, their dance a symphony of their own, one that was both fast and slow, loud and soft, a testament to the beauty of unity and the power of harmony.

The other creatures of the forest watched in awe, their own dances and rhythms blending into the backdrop of the forest's natural symphony. Tilly and Breezy had shown them that harmony was not about matching speeds or competing rhythms, but about finding a way to coexist, to create a melody that was as unique as they were.

In the end, the Whispering Woods echoed with the sound of many dances, each one different, each one beautiful, each one a part of the great symphony that was the life of the forest. And Tilly and Breezy, with their newfound understanding, continued to dance, their steps as perfect as the day they had discovered the beauty of harmony in the unlikely symphony of the butterfly and the snail.
